Live Breaking News & Updates on Brenner stouffer

David Douglas Stouffer

David Douglas Stouffer, 72, passed away Sunday, November 5, 2023, at his home in Orlando, Florida. Born in San Antonio, Texas, he was the son of the late Henry C.

Texas , United-states , United-kingdom , Philadelphia , Pennsylvania , San-antonio , La-salle-university , Virginia , Muirfield , Florida , Dornoch , Highland